Transaction 5439d7a66335ced9e04a3c758c885414937cd6e050da49f74decf33e0719aec4
1 Input
1 Outputs
- 5439d7a66335ced9e04a3c758c885414937cd6e050da49f74decf33e0719aec4:0
value 465100
address 39upURpTSEtyRX5DccjKzgU5451VtwA6VN